[Star Daily News = Reporter Hwang Kyu-joon] The nose is responsible for the sense of smell and respiration, and as it is located in the center of the face, it has a significant impact on a person's image. As the nose is such an important part that determines a person's impression, the number of people considering rhinoplasty is increasing.
Since each person has different face shapes, eye sizes, and distances between the eyebrows, the most suitable nose shape varies. Furthermore, because the current condition of the nose differs—such as being flat, short, long, or hooked—the surgical method may vary to suit the specific shape. Moreover, as the nose is related not only to external appearance but also to breathing and the sense of smell, it requires a thorough understanding of its anatomical structure; therefore, consultation and surgery with a specialist are crucial. This explains why non-surgical rhinoplasty procedures, such as tip rhinoplasty to elevate a blunt or low nose tip for a sharper look, and nose fillers—which aid in nose correction with relatively less burden and simplicity—are widely performed. Tip rhinoplasty is not simply about creating a high and pointed nose, but rather about establishing a natural line from the bridge to the tip. It is applied when the tip is lower than the bridge, or when the side profile of the nose can be corrected to a desired straight line or a curved shape. When both the bridge and tip are low overall, it is performed in conjunction with bridge rhinoplasty to raise the entire bridge. It is crucial to align the proportions and angles of the nose while considering subtle differences, and every tissue, including cartilage and soft tissues, must be delicately corrected.
Nose fillers are suitable for raising the bridge of the nose by injecting a gel, such as hyaluronic acid, into the nasal skin tissue. Their advantages include being relatively safe, having a short procedure time of less than 10 minutes, and reducing the burden associated with surgery.
